“These new guidelines will be available next week and will require some changes to COVID-19 safety plans. Approval is not needed for the updated plans, but monitoring and enforcement will be targeted to these locations and activities.”

Henry said that all “indoor adult team sport” was also now prohibited. This includes basketball, cheerleading, combat sports, martial arts, floor hockey, floor ringette, ice hockey, ringette, netball, skating, soccer, squash and volleyball.

“Structured child and youth programs and sport are permitted,” she said. “But must meet and follow the ViaSport Phase 2 requirements. We know the restrictions put an added burden on what is an already difficult time for all of us, but they are what is required right now.”

Henry’s new restrictions came as it was revealed an old-timers hockey team from the Interior Health region travelled to Alberta where several players got sick. The disease then spread to dozens of people locally — including family and workmates — and led to a health care outbreak.
